Docker是一個開源的容器化平臺,它允許開發人員將應用程序與其依賴項打包到一個容器中,并將其部署到各種環境中。
對于需要在內網環境中使用Docker的場景,我們需要進行一些特定的配置和設置,來確保Docker在該環境中順利運行。
首先,我們需要創建一個私有的Docker倉庫,以便將所需鏡像打包到倉庫中,并在內網環境中使用。
$ docker run -d -p 5000:5000 --restart=always --name registry registry:2
該命令將為我們創建一個本地的Docker倉庫,并將其監聽在端口5000上。
接下來,我們需要將所需的鏡像打包,并上傳到我們創建的私有倉庫中。
$ docker build -t my-image . $ docker tag my-image localhost:5000/my-image $ docker push localhost:5000/my-image
該命令將為我們構建一個名為my-image的Docker鏡像,并將其標記為localhost:5000 / my-image。最后,我們將鏡像推送到我們的私有倉庫中,以供后續使用。
在使用Docker時,我們還需要注意防火墻設置和網絡配置。為了確保Docker在內網環境中正常運行,我們需要開放相應的端口,并將其與容器綁定。
$ docker run -d -p 8080:80 --name my-container my-image
該命令將為我們創建一個名為my-container的容器,并將該容器與我們的鏡像my-image綁定。容器將監聽端口80,并將其映射到主機的端口8080上。
總之,要保證Docker在內網環境中正常使用,我們需要進行一系列必要的配置和設置,以確保Docker與內網環境無縫協作。通過以上步驟,我們可以很好地使用Docker構建和部署應用程序,并輕松地在內網環境中進行使用。
上一篇vue $emit多層
下一篇python 小游戲破解